重庆分公司,新征程启航
为企业提供网站建设、域名注册、服务器等服务
在调试过程中发现静态pdf文件可以显示,在线pdf文件不能显示。通过控制的报错信息了解道,react-pdf-js组件要求file文件地址是url或者base64格式, 既然url行不通,就只能往base64上靠了。
我们提供的服务有:成都做网站、网站制作、微信公众号开发、网站优化、网站认证、襄城ssl等。为上千企事业单位解决了网站和推广的问题。提供周到的售前咨询和贴心的售后服务,是有科学管理、有技术的襄城网站制作公司
最近修改公司vue项目中使用pdf.js来实现在线预览上传的各类文件.由于使用pdf.js在预览时是直接在标签内将src属性赋值为要请求的地址.这就导致一个问题,会直接请求服务器的文件路径地址,而这个服务器文件路径就会暴露出来。
jQuery 是一个高效、精简并且功能丰富的 JavaScript 工具库。它提供的 API 易于使用且兼容众多浏览器,这让诸如 HTML 文档遍历和操作、事件处理、动画和 Ajax 操作更加简单。
经过这几部的操作,jQuery插件效果才能真正被引用到网页文件中起到作用。Jquery是一个优秀的Javascript库,还兼容各种浏览器。jQuery使用户能更方便地处理HTML、events、实现动画效果,并且方便地为网站提供AJAX交互。
1、插件描述:jsPDF HTML5是一个客户端解决方案生成pdf文件。适合活动门票、报告、证书,等等。 它将在IE6+,Firefox 3 +,Chrome,Safari 3 +,Opera。
2、什么是jQuery?jQuery不是一种语言,但它是一个编写良好的JavaScript代码,它是一个快速而简洁的JavaScript库,简化了HTML文档遍历,事件处理,动画和Ajax交互,以实现快速Web开发。
3、document.write();打印是浏览器的事。用JS调用也是调用浏览器的功能,这种情况直接按CTRL+P去处理。至于PDF,装软件,只要能打印的都可以通过软件生成PDF。若想在HTML5里用纯代码实现导出PDF是实现不了的。
4、最主要的是使用到了一个jquery的插件jquery.media.js,使用这个插件就很容易实现了。
5、jQuery是业界最流行的JavaScript库,其API非常精致和优雅,但是jQuery的源码却庞大且晦涩难懂,在本书开始写作时发布的1版本有9266行代码,涉及17个模块,读起来常常是一头雾水、有心无力。
1、jQuery 的选择器可谓之强大无比,这里简单地总结一下常用的元素查找方法,jQuery 选择器大体上可分为 4 类:基本选择器、层次选择器、过滤选择器、表单选择器。
2、jQuery选择器基本选择器基本选择器是jQuery中最常用也是最简单的选择器,它通过元素的id、class和标签名等来查找DOM元素。
3、其实jQuery选择器就只有一种$()函数或jQuery()函数,$只是jQuery的缩写。$()的引号中,以点开头,说明是选择Class。以井号开始,说明是选择ID,直接写入标签,则证明是选择指定的元素。最主要就是筛选器。
4、基础选择器是jQuery中最常用选择器,也是最简单的选择器,它通过元素id、class和标签名等来查找DOM元素。
一开始我直接将将pdf的在线地址url转换为base64,但是不能显示。后来想明白了,只把url转换成base64格式是没有用的,需要把pdf的文件内容转换成base64才行。
遇到的问题 :预览pdf文件时,很多内容未显示。
前言因为一些特殊的业务需求,经过一个多月的蛰伏及思考,我开发了这款 jQuery 图片查看器插件 Magnify,它实现了 Windows 照片查看器的所有功能,比如模态窗的拖拽、调整大小、最大化,图片的缩放、旋转,平移、键盘控制等。
首先,我们需要确认所要打开的pdf文件是否已经损坏,确认的方法比如使用其他能正常打开pdf文件的电脑试试看打不打得开。也还有可能是因为所要打开的pdf以及经过加密,那么这样的话必须要经过解密才能被打开。
首先在电脑上双击一个pdf文件后文件一点反应也没有,文件打不开,检查一下电脑确定已安装了PDF阅读软件,常用的PDF阅读软件是福昕PDF阅读器。